Elevate Your Space with Statement Lighting that Sets the Mood for modern Dining Experiences
Transforming the ambiance of your dining area can be as simple as introducing statement lighting that draws the eye and elevates the experience. Pendant lights, chandeliers, and modern sconces not only illuminate the space but also serve as focal points that define your dining aesthetic. Consider options like:
- Oversized Chandeliers: Perfect for high ceilings, casting an enchanting glow during intimate dinners.
- Industrial Pendant Lights: Adding a modern touch, these fixtures work beautifully in both casual and upscale settings.
- LED Strip Lighting: Subtle yet effective,they create a sense of warmth and can be hidden or integrated into furniture.
The key to successful lighting lies in layering; mix different types of fixtures to create depth and versatility. A well-lit space should offer a balance between functionality and mood-setting. Use dimmers to adjust the brightness for varying occasions or incorporate smart lighting that lets you change color temperatures with ease. To inspire your choices, here’s a quick overview of how different light fixtures impact your dining experience:
fixture Type | Best For | Mood Created |
---|---|---|
Chandeliers | Formal dining | Luxurious elegance |
Pendants | Casual gatherings | Inviting warmth |
Sconces | Accent lighting | Cozy intimacy |
Unleash the Power of Color: Choosing the Perfect Palette for a Luxurious Dining room
When selecting colors for a luxurious dining room, the emotional impact and aesthetic appeal of the palette cannot be underestimated. Rich jewel tones such as sapphire blue, emerald green, and deep ruby evoke a sense of opulence and sophistication, making them ideal choices for statement walls or accent pieces. Pair these with neutral shades like crisp whites or warm beiges to create balance and allow the bolder colors to stand out. Consider layering textures—think velvet upholstery, silk table runners, and high-gloss finishes to amplify the richness of your chosen hues.
Additionally, experimenting with color through accessories and decor can further elevate your dining experience. Consider incorporating metallic accents like gold or silver, which harmonize beautifully with a range of colors, providing a touch of glamour. Lighting also plays a crucial role; warm-toned fixtures can soften the overall palette and create an inviting atmosphere. Here’s a quick reference table to help visualize color combinations:
Base Color | Complementary Shades | Accents |
---|---|---|
Emerald Green | Soft Beige, Crisp White | Gold Accents |
Sapphire blue | Charcoal Gray, Silver | Crystal Decor |
Deep Ruby | Warm Taupe, Cream | Bronze Lighting |

Stylish Rugs that Anchor Your Space and Add a Touch of Sophistication
incorporating a well-chosen rug into your dining area can dramatically elevate its ambiance, transforming an ordinary space into a stylish haven. A statement rug can serve as a flawless focal point, grounding your dining room and adding a splash of color or texture. Consider options such as:
- Persian patterns for a classic touch.
- Geometric designs to inject modern flair.
- Natural fibers, like jute or sisal, for an organic feel.
Beyond aesthetics, rugs also provide practical benefits by absorbing sound and protecting flooring. To create a harmonious look, ensure that the rug’s size complements your dining table—typically, it should extend at least 24 inches beyond the edges of the table. Here’s a quick overview of popular rug shapes and their corresponding dining table setups:
Rug Shape | Suggested Table Shape |
---|---|
rectangular | Rectangular or oval tables |
Round | Round tables |
Square | Square tables |
innovative Sound Design for a dining Room that Complements Culinary Experiences
Sound plays a vital role in enhancing the atmosphere of any dining experience,transforming a meal into a sensory celebration. To cultivate an inviting auditory landscape, consider incorporating features that encourage conversation while minimizing distractions. Some options to explore include:
- Acoustic Panels: Install aesthetically pleasing panels that absorb sound, reducing echo and noise levels.
- Intelligent Speaker Systems: Integrate discreet sound systems that can be tailored to match the mood, from upbeat music during vibrant gatherings to soothing background tracks for intimate dinners.
- natural Elements: Incorporate features like water fountains or indoor plants that naturally enhance the auditory experience, creating a calm ambiance.
